Description

Presenting an immaculate 2-bedroom terraced property located in a sought-after village location for sale. This unique property is a perfect blend of period charm and modern comfort. It boasts an array of period features including wooden floors, beams, and a feature fireplace, coupled with modern conveniences.

The property is comprised of a spacious reception room that benefits from large windows, allowing plenty of natural light to flood in, and a refurbished fireplace that adds a touch of elegance to the room. The kitchen is a chef's delight, featuring a kitchen island and wooden countertops. Recently refurbished, it also offers a cosy dining space and an abundance of natural light.

The accommodation further comprises two well-appointed bedrooms. The master bedroom is spacious and filled with natural light, with the added charm of window shutters. The second bedroom is a generous double with built-in wardrobes, providing ample storage space. Both bedrooms offer tranquillity and a perfect retreat after a long day.

A large bathroom completes the property, designed to provide a luxurious bathing experience.

Located in a quiet and peaceful area, with walking routes nearby, this property is perfect for families and couples seeking a serene living environment. With an EPC rating of 'C' and set within council tax band 'D', this property offers huge potential.
